Position Duties:
- Assists supervisor in preparation of policies and procedures. Assists supervisor in training and supervising personnel and food preparation as directed. Helps supervisor maintain accurate inventory for completion of general dietary services duties.
- Prepares all food according to established recipes. Assists supervisor and establishing recipes.
- Prepares all food indicated on menus provided for patient and employee food services.
- Prepares all food in a timely manner in accordance with established servicing times.
- Follow work assignments, and/or work schedules in completing and performing assigned tasks.
- Estimates food requirements to eliminate waste and leftovers. Properly stores and utilizes leftover food.
- Completes visual, taste and smell tests to assure palatability, safety and freshness of food items served.
- Maintains a clean working area during food production.
- Assures late trays are properly processed and that between meal feedings are prepared and delivered, as applicable, to floors.
- Holds and stores perishable food items in compliance with applicable standards of the Indiana State Board of Health (ISBH).
- Perform sanitation inspections throughout scheduled shift and as provided in the sanitation checklist.
- Follow established safety precautions in the performance of all duties.
- Shares responsibility for maintaining a clean and safe environment.
- Review resident diet changes daily to determine if changes in the resident’s daily care routine have been made.
- Assists in the training of new dietary service workers.
- Ascertains that temperature sheets and cleaning schedules are dated and signed in a timely manner as required during their working time.
- Manages, cooks, directs catering or other special events as requested.
- Each cook is responsible for washing all cooking dishes following each meal.
